Non-Resilient Flooring Market Size Is Forecast to Reach $230 Billion by 2026
"Non-Resilient Floors Are Low Maintenance When It Comes to Cleaning and Maintaining the Floor, This Is Likely to Aid in the Market Growth of Non-resilient Flooring."

BriefingWire.com, 6/30/2021 - [FURL=https://www.industryarc.com/Research/Non-Resilient-Flooring-Market-Research-503535?utm_source=BriefingWire&utm_medium=PressRelease&utm_campaign=PaidPressRelease]Non-resilient flooring market [/FURL] size is forecast to reach $230 billion by 2026, after growing at a CAGR of 4.1% during 2021-2026. Non-resilient flooring is a hard surface flooring such as ceramic tiles, porcelain tile natural stone, marble and others. They are much easier and cheaper to maintain as these floors are glued down to the concrete, thus it is preferred over others, which led to the increase in demand for non-resilient flooring. However, with the rising investment and projects especially towards housing, in the building and construction, the non-resilient flooring industry is witnessing an increase in demand. Growing public interest and government initiatives towards buying new houses will further enhance the overall market demand for non-resilient flooring during the forecast period.

COVID-19 Impact

The worldwide crisis of COVID-19 has declined the construction industry as many of the ongoing infrastructure projects are either postponed or cancelled which has led to millions and billions of losses. According to the American Road & Transportation Builders Association (ARTBA) infrastructure projects totalling more than $9.6 billion have been either delayed or cancelled in the midst of the COVID-19 pandemic. So, owing to this the non-resilient flooring market has declined.
